Code for the main models described in “Back-Projection Diffusion: Solving the Wideband Inverse Scattering Problem with Diffusion Models”.
This project helps scientists and engineers reconstruct detailed images of an object's internal structure from its wideband scattering data. You input the wave scattering measurements, and it outputs highly accurate images of the refractive index, even for complex or subtle features. This tool is for researchers in fields like medical imaging or materials science who need to "see through" objects using wave data.
No commits in the last 6 months.
Use this if you need to accurately determine the internal refractive index of an object from wideband wave scattering data, especially when traditional methods struggle with resolution or complex scattering.
Not ideal if you are working with narrowband scattering data or if your primary goal is not high-resolution internal structure reconstruction from wave measurements.
